New Delhi, April 16 (IANS) In a landmark move, the Mumbai Cricket Association (MCA) on Thursday announced the introduction of a central contract system for its players, with an aim to provide financial security and a professional structure to emerging talent. With this initiative, MCA has become the first state unit in the country to formalise a player contract system. Mumbai, April 2 (IANS) President of the Mumbai Cricket Association (MCA) Ajinkya Naik has met Maharashtra Chief Minister Devendra Fadnavis to advance the development of a world-class cricket stadium in the Mumbai Metropolitan Region (MMR). The proposed stadium, with a planned seating capacity of 100,000 spectators, is envisioned to be among the largest cricket venues globally.
